@Override public void filter(ContainerRequestContext requestContext) throws IOException { // answer OPTIONS requests early so we don't have jersey produce WADL responses for them (we only use them for CORS preflight) if ("options".equalsIgnoreCase(requestContext.getRequest().getMethod())) { final Response.ResponseBuilder options = Response.noContent(); String origin = requestContext.getHeaders().getFirst("Origin"); if (origin != null && !origin.isEmpty()) { options.header("Access-Control-Allow-Origin", origin); options.header("Access-Control-Allow-Credentials", true); options.header("Access-Control-Allow-Headers", "Authorization, Content-Type, X-Graylog-No-Session-Extension, X-Requested-With, X-Requested-By"); options.header("Access-Control-Allow-Methods", "GET, POST, PUT, DELETE, OPTIONS"); // In order to avoid redoing the preflight thingy for every request, see http://stackoverflow.com/a/12021982/1088469 options.header("Access-Control-Max-Age", "600"); // 10 minutes seems to be the maximum allowable value requestContext.abortWith(options.build()); } } } }
@Override public void filter(ContainerRequestContext requestContext) throws IOException { final SecurityContext sc = requestContext.getSecurityContext(); if (!isUserLoggedIn(sc)) { try { final String destResource = URLEncoder.encode( requestContext.getUriInfo().getRequestUri().toString(), "UTF-8"); final URI loginURI = requestContext.getUriInfo().getBaseUriBuilder() .path(LogInLogOutPages.LOGIN_RESOURCE) .queryParam(LogInLogOutPages.REDIRECT_QUERY_PARM, destResource) .build(); requestContext .abortWith(Response.temporaryRedirect(loginURI).build()); } catch (final Exception ex) { final String errMsg = String.format( "Failed to forward the request to login page: %s", ex.getMessage()); LOG.error(errMsg, ex); requestContext .abortWith(Response.serverError().entity(errMsg).build()); } } } }
/** * CORS request filter. * Hijack "preflight" OPTIONS requests before the Jersey resources get them. * The response will then pass through the CORS response filter on its way back out. */ @Override public void filter(ContainerRequestContext requestContext) throws IOException { if (HttpMethod.OPTIONS.equals(requestContext.getMethod())) { Response.ResponseBuilder preflightResponse = Response.status(Response.Status.OK); if (requestContext.getHeaderString("Access-Control-Request-Headers") != null) { preflightResponse.header("Access-Control-Allow-Headers", requestContext.getHeaderString("Access-Control-Request-Headers")); } if (requestContext.getHeaderString("Access-Control-Request-Method") != null) { preflightResponse.header("Access-Control-Allow-Method", "GET,POST"); } requestContext.abortWith(preflightResponse.build()); } }

/** * Recognizes a CORS preflight request, and return OK without any further downstream processing in * such a case. * * <p>Note that the response filter below will still apply the relevant headers to the response. */ @Override public void filter(ContainerRequestContext creq) { if (HttpMethod.OPTIONS.equals(creq.getMethod())) { creq.abortWith(Response.ok().build()); } }
